Output 85d063c33acb29efc8b01f2cd1d4a604c134897fd730d2bb615f40547a5b0952:0

value
2856668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e04fca0be65b2262dc7c09c562907c89ba7b7c4b OP_EQUALVERIFY OP_CHECKSIG
address
1MT3wpnYQsz7zBfAemuAeJsKKoPiLfbrQL
transaction
85d063c33acb29efc8b01f2cd1d4a604c134897fd730d2bb615f40547a5b0952
confirmations
353625
spent
true